Understanding 2205 Super Duplex Wire Mesh

Before delving into how to choose the right wire mesh, it’s important to understand what 2205 super duplex wire mesh is and what benefits it offers. Composed of a unique blend of austenitic and ferritic stainless steels, 2205 is designed to withstand extreme environments. This grade is particularly effective in applications involving high chloride concentrations, making it ideal for industries like oil and gas, marine applications, and chemical processing.

Key Factors to Consider

When choosing 2205 super duplex wire mesh, several factors come into play. Let’s break them down:

1. Material Properties

Understanding the material's properties is crucial. The 2205 alloy features excellent pitting and crevice corrosion resistance, which makes it suitable for harsh environments. Be sure to check the specifications related to tensile strength, yield strength, and ductility to ensure they meet your requirements.

2. Mesh Size and Wire Diameter

The mesh size and wire diameter will significantly affect your project’s outcome. Smaller mesh sizes provide better filtration but may restrict flow rates. Conversely, larger meshes might allow for increased flow but may not filter out finer particles. Determine the size based on your project specifications to ensure optimal performance.

3. Welding and Fabrication Capabilities

If your project requires fabrication, ensure that the 2205 super duplex wire mesh can be easily welded and formed. Some mesh variants can be more difficult to work with than others. Investigate the manufacturer’s guidelines on welding procedures and compatibility with various welding methods.

4. Corrosion Resistance

While 2205 is known for its corrosion resistance, it’s essential to check if it's suitable for your specific environment. Assess factors such as temperature ranges, chemical exposure, and moisture levels. For example, in marine environments, 2205’s resistance to seawater corrosion makes it a prime choice.
